A move to Florida by legendary sportscaster Warner Wolf killed his age discrimination lawsuit in New York against his ex-boss, radio personality Don Imus.
Wolf, who is 80 and known for his catchphrase “Let’s go to the videotape,” delivered a sportscast on “Imus in the Morning” for about 20 years. He claimed in the lawsuit filed under state and New York City human rights laws that he was replaced with a younger sportscaster.
